A train having `60` wagons each weighing `25` tonnes moving with a speed of `72 km//h`. If the force `10 N` per tonne, the power development is:

A

`3 xx 10^(5) W`

B

`3 xx 10^(6) W`

C

`3 xx 10^(7) W`

D

`3 xx 10^(4) W`

Text Solution

Verified by Experts

The correct Answer is:
A

Net frictional force `f = 10 xx 60 xx 25 = 15,000N`
Power `= f xx v = 15,000 xx 20 = 3 xx 10^(5) W`
